Riflexo released JCredo, first free compliant Java Data Objects implementation
JCredo 1.0, Riflexo's free JDO implementation, was released with full JDO open source code example, JBuilder integration and a new JDO Expert Forum to show Java programmers how Sun's standard JDO technology for data persistence can reduce programming time and improve performance.
(PRWEB) October 9, 2003 --Riflexo released JCredo 1.0 Standard Edition, its free 100% compliant implementation of JDO 1.0 (Sun Microsystems new standard technology for data persistence), together with JBuilder integration, full JDO open source code example and support services. This new version of JCredo already includes some JDO 2.0 spec. features such as named queries and advanced features like built-in L2 cache, prepared statements caching and batch execution, full support of Java collection framework, native SQL support in queries, query extensions and transaction flushing. Riflexo also gives access to a fully featured web application code example in order to show the practical implementation of JDO. Senat example is a discussion forum, which is functional and robust enough to be used in a production environment. It features how JDO delivers the "transparency", minimizing the gap between the domain model and the core java object model imposed by a database model, as well as the use of JDO in a web server environment and the access to JDO core services in managed environments. It can be used by developers as open source sample in web site applications. Senat code sample can be downloaded for free together with JCredo 1.0 on jcredo.com.
